Bluemouth Inc. Presents is a charitable organization based in Toronto, Ontario, classified by the CRA under education in the arts. It appears on the charity register the way hospitals, universities, and other publicly funded bodies do — to issue tax receipts — rather than as a donation-driven charity in the usual sense. In its fiscal year ending August 31, 2024, it reported $108K in revenue and $107K in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 21% from donations, 62% from government, 6% from other charities. Government funding is the majority of its budget. In 2024, 2 other registered charities reported granting it a combined $1,290.

Compared with 1,540 education institutions of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 78% of peers.

Revenue has grown substantially over its filings on record here, from $38K in 2020 to $108K in 2024.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 6 names.
